Goldfish-ies ... my new found passion ! Part 2
A few days later, the 25 gal aquarium is sitting in my condominium hall. I thought to myself that I would give myself 30 days and 3 attempts at fish keeping. With that in mind, I went to IKEA to look for a stand for the aquarium and to my surprise found a very fitting TV bench that cost around RM50. I thought that, in the worst case scenario that all my 3 attempts fails within 30 days, I could still take the TV bench back to IKEA for a refund .. I just love IKEA :)
What next ? Well ... having read some of the materials talking about aquarium cycling, ammonia, nitrite, pH levels etc ... I was confused ... Read somewhere about fishless cycling ... and left the aquarium on its own for 1 week though I haven't fully understand what it meant yet. Being anxious and wanting to see fishes swimming in my aquarium, quickly went to Jalan Pasar (Market Street in Kuala Lumpur) where there are couple of fish stalls and brought home a couple of small little goldfishes. They were really like only 1.5 inch in length ... Also bought some water conditioner solution (suspect that it is a fake since it was really cheap and its label is very similar to the expensive ones from Canada), a packet of salt, a small packet of ceramic bio filters and a bottle of Nutrafin (Cycle).
Added 2 caps of the water conditioner into the aquarium and after 5 mins, Ahoy .... the fishes are in ... In less than 30 mins, the fishes started to look funny ... They started to develop whitish mucous around their body ... and sadly within 2-3 days, all were in heaven !! After lots of thinking to what have caused the deaths ... I realised that it was due to a huge mistake that I made. I didn't realise the tank was 25 Gals (Approx 100L) and that I had not put in sufficient amount of the water conditioner. Sigh ... So there it is, .. end of Attempt 1.
